Kemmons Wilson, who founded Holiday Inn and revolutionized the hotel industry, has died at the age of 90. He was born in Osceola, Arkansas One of the famous "Kemmons Wilson's Twenty Tips for Success" reads: "Only work half a day. It doesn't matter which half you work -- the first 12 hours or the second 12 hours."

Club Med has revamped its global management structure following the appointment late last year of Henri Giscard d'Estaing as chairman. Philippe Raison is the new General Manager Australia, NZ and Pacific.  Previously Global Manager of Human Resources for Club Med, Raison has also been appointed Vice President of the Executive Committee Asia Pacific. The present Managing Director Australia, New Zealand and the Pacific, Francky Gueguen, is returning to Paris to head up a newly-formed department devoted entirely to customer care.  Newly-appointed National Marketing Manager is Heidi Kunkel.  She comes to Club Med with a very strong consumer marketing background in the publishing industry and extensive operational experience in the travel and hospitality sector.

Wolfgang Neumann has been appointed Area President of Hilton UK & Ireland after former Managing Director Grant Hearn moved to venture capital group Permira to head its newly-acquired Travelodge business.  Neumann has been with Hilton for more than eighteen years and was until now Senior Vice President of Hilton International Nordic region. Hearn, who was managing director at Hilton UK for three years, will become Chief Executive of the new roadside business Permira bought from Compass in December 2002. Hearn previously spent five years at Whitbread, some of which was spent running its Travel Inn budget hotels, and also has 14 years' experience at hotel group Forte.
